The Clear Brook PTA and Communities In Schools will be hosting a Food Drive that will be held November 9th through December 11th to fill the Pantry at Interfaith Caring Ministries. Students may bring non-perishable food and/or toiletry items to their Advisory classes. A Pizza party hosted by the PTA will be given to the SLC Advisory class that collects the most items. Clear Brook PAL's will help in tallying the number of items donated and pick up the donations from advisory classes for delivery to Interfaith Caring Ministries. If you have any questions, please contact Ms. Shafer in the Counseling Center.

The Winter Semester of the Clear Stars Evening School begins on Dec 7th and wraps up March 4th, 2010. Any student who wants to catch up or get ahead in his or her studies, or who wants to prepare for the Exit level TAKS test, may register through the Counseling Center starting next week. The evening classes meet two nights each week from 6:00 until 8:45 P.M. Tuition is $150 for each class with a $25 rebate if the course i s successfully completed. Fliers are available in the Counseling Center for more information. Check out the Clear Stars blog on the CCISD web page for more information or see your Counselor.
